What advice would you give someone starting out?
Make sure your product is something to be proud of! Whether it's an item to sell, or one you plan to give away, it should always be the best quality you can make it. And ALWAYS follow through with good customer service. It's very easy to get a customer the first time around, but if you want them to return, they need to feel sure that they are getting exactly what they need from you. Whether it's a simple answer to a question, or a timely response to a need. Happy customers share happy experiences, but unhappy customers share even more!

What is your go to tool of choice for your projects and why?
Usually Red Heart yarns, simply because they are so easily accessible for me, but also because they have a good, consistent quality. An H or I hook is usually my hook of choice, but I am comfortable using most any size. Strangely enough, the smaller hooks are more comfortable to me than the larger hooks are.
